#5353EA Color

#5353EA is rgb(83, 83, 234) in RGB, hsl(240, 78%, 62%) in HSL, and about cmyk(65%, 65%, 0%, 8%) in CMYK. It has no registered color name of its own — the closest is Majorelle Blue (#6050DC), clearly related but distinguishable side by side at ΔE 6.98. White text is the more readable choice on this background.

Text Contrast & Accessibility

WCAG 2.2 contrast ratios for text on a #5353EA background. AA requires 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text; AAA requires 7:1. Contrast is one check, not a full accessibility review.

TextWhite text5.54:1AA normal AA large AAA normal
Fails AABlack text3.79:1AA normal AA large AAA normal

#5353EA Frequently Asked Questions

What color is #5353EA?

#5353EA is a light blue — rgb(83, 83, 234) in RGB and hsl(240, 78%, 62%) in HSL. It carries no registered color name of its own; the closest named color is Majorelle Blue (#6050DC), which is clearly related but distinguishable side by side at a CIE76 distance of 6.98.

What is the RGB value of #5353EA?

#5353EA is rgb(83, 83, 234) — red 83, green 83, and blue 234 on the 0-255 scale.

What is the CMYK value of #5353EA?

#5353EA converts to approximately cmyk(65%, 65%, 0%, 8%). CMYK output is a mathematical approximation for planning; confirm production print colors with your printer and ICC profile.

Should text on #5353EA be black or white?

White text is the more readable choice. #5353EA scores 5.54:1 against white and 3.79:1 against black, and WCAG 2.2 asks for at least 4.5:1 for normal body text.

Can I write #5353EA as a CSS color keyword?

No. #5353EA is not one of the CSS color keywords, so it has to be written as a hex, rgb() or hsl() value. The closest keyword is mediumslateblue (#7B68EE) at a CIE76 distance of 14.4, which is visibly different.
